Package: qa.debian.org
Severity: wishlist
User: qa.debian.org@packages.debian.org
Usertags: pts

It would be nice if the PTS could warn about packages which have not
been tagged yet.

I'm thinking about an indicator like a red or green icon which
indicates whether the package still has the "not-yet-tagged" debtag or
an additional note beside the debtags link.
